Applications

The Abpromise guarantee

Our Abpromise guarantee covers the use of ab133627 in the following tested applications.

The application notes include recommended starting dilutions; optimal dilutions/concentrations should be determined by the end user.

Application Abreviews Notes
WB
1/1000. Detects a band of approximately 45 kDa (predicted molecular weight: 34 kDa).

Abcam recommends using milk as the blocking agent.

ICC/IF
1/100.
IHC-P (5)
1/250 - 1/500. Perform heat mediated antigen retrieval with citrate buffer pH 6 before commencing with IHC staining protocol.

Target

  • Function

    Involved in muscle differentiation (myogenic factor). Induces fibroblasts to differentiate into myoblasts. Activates muscle-specific promoters. Interacts with and is inhibited by the twist protein. This interaction probably involves the basic domains of both proteins.
  • Sequence similarities

    Contains 1 basic helix-loop-helix (bHLH) domain.
  • Post-translational
    modifications

    Acetylated by a complex containing EP300 and PCAF. The acetylation is essential to activate target genes. Conversely, its deacetylation by SIRT1 inhibits its function.
    Ubiquitinated on the N-terminus; which is required for proteasomal degradation.
  • Cellular localization

    Nucleus.

    • Western blot - Anti-MyoD1 antibody [EPR6653-131] (ab133627)
      Western blot - Anti-MyoD1 antibody [EPR6653-131] (ab133627)
      All lanes : Anti-MyoD1 antibody [EPR6653-131] (ab133627) at 1/1000 dilution

      Lane 1 : Rh30 (Human Rhabdomyosarcoma) Whole Cell Lysate at 5 µg
      Lane 2 : Rh30 (Human Rhabdomyosarcoma) Whole Cell Lysate at 10 µg

      Secondary
      All lanes : Goat polyclonal to Rabbit IgG - H&L - Pre-Adsorbed (HRP) at 1/50000 dilution

      Developed using the ECL technique.

      Performed under reducing conditions.

      Predicted band size: 34 kDa
      Observed band size: 45 kDa why is the actual band size different from the predicted?


      Exposure time: 4 minutes


      This blot was produced using a 4-12% Bis-tris gel under the MOPS buffer system. The gel was run at 200V for 50 minutes before being transferred onto a Nitrocellulose membrane at 30V for 70 minutes. The membrane was then blocked for an hour using 3% Milk before being incubated with ab133627 overnight at 4°C. Antibody binding was detected using an anti-rabbit antibody conjugated to HRP, and visualised using ECL development solution ab133406.

      ab133627 detects a band at 45 kDa, while this differs to its predicted molecular weight of 34 kDa, the banding pattern observed is consistent with what has been described in the literature PMID:19352326.
